FIA to introduce points-based system for super licences

From 2016, the FIA is to introduce a new points-based system for drivers needing a super licence to race in Formula One.With Max Verstappen due to become the youngest ever driver to start a Grand Prix, when he lines up on the Melbourne grid aged just 17 years 6 months, the FIA has already agreed a number of proposals to be introduced in 2016 including a minimum age (18), valid (road) driving licence and at least two years experience in 'minor formulas'.Coming into F1 just a year after leaving karts, the Dutch youngster would currently fail on all three counts.In a further move to tighten-up the process whereby the super licence is acquired the FIA has now come up with a points based...
